  4. 10 de jun. de 2024 · In the late 1980s, the Black Alumni Council of Columbia College decided to compile a list of Black College alumni. They went through the College’s yearbooks and freshmen directories to do a visual inspection of those students who submitted photographs. They also used mailings to Black alumni and “word of mouth” to add to the growing list.

  6. 13 de jun. de 2024 · This Atlanta-based rap group gained attention in the mid-2000s with their aggressive lyrics and hard-hitting beats that became synonymous with the crunk music movement. Comprised of Diamond, Princess, Lil' Jay, M.I.G., Cyco Black, and Killa C, they played a key role in shaping the city's distinctive sound at the time.
